TL;DR Summary

Blue-collar workers in the United States have experienced stronger hiring, more job opportunities, and faster pay growth compared to their white-collar counterparts. While the job market is slowing down, unemployment remains low and labor force participation is high. However, job gains have slowed, and white-collar employers, particularly in the tech sector, have reduced hiring. In contrast, job postings for manufacturing roles have increased significantly. Blue-collar workers with lower education levels have seen substantial employment growth, while wages in blue-collar fields have outpaced inflation. Nonetheless, the earnings gap between blue-collar and white-collar workers persists, and the economic situation for blue-collar workers, despite wage gains, remains challenging.
